MSI X-Slim X340 gets dissected

Submitted by admin on Saturday, 25 April 2009No Comment

They’re still pretty hard to come by ’round these parts, but it looks like the folks at UMPC Fever have managed to track down one of MSI’s shiny new X-Slim X340 ultraportables and, like any good citizen of the internet, they’ve promptly gone and ripped it apart. As you might expect, there aren’t exactly a ton of surprises, but it looks like anyone hoping to do a quick and easy 3G upgrade is out of luck, unless, as SlashGear points out, they’re willing to ditch the built-in WiFi to free up a PCI-E slot.
